Transaction eaea4527354410bd1f5e2af9318aee77db1dc0dc5236151cf385f910de77c273
1 Input
2 Outputs
- eaea4527354410bd1f5e2af9318aee77db1dc0dc5236151cf385f910de77c273:0
- eaea4527354410bd1f5e2af9318aee77db1dc0dc5236151cf385f910de77c273:1
value 623081513
address 18Es7ofcsmw6Wf7KbBHS8RyNy8oiw5iPPU
value 110000000
address 1NoDDnSNoZqf1Uqt4yT1couJBJQTDJN31C